What Drug Makes You Extremely Focused?
The drugs most consistently associated with extreme focus are prescription amphetamines like Adderall and Vyvanse, followed closely by methylphenidate-based medications like Ritalin and Concerta. Among non-prescription options, high-dose caffeine combined with L-theanine produces the most clinically validated focus effect available without a prescription. Modafinil, a wakefulness-promoting drug originally developed for narcolepsy, is also widely used off-label for intense focus and cognitive performance. Each of these works through a different mechanism, carries different risks, and suits different people and situations.
Prescription Amphetamines: The Benchmark for Extreme Focus
When people ask what drug makes you extremely focused, Adderall is usually what they are picturing. As a mixed amphetamine salt, it triggers a large release of dopamine and norepinephrine in the prefrontal cortex while simultaneously blocking their reuptake, producing a dramatic and sustained increase in the brain’s signal-to-noise ratio. Distractions recede. Tasks feel approachable. The mind locks onto what is in front of it with an intensity that most people have not experienced through any other means.
Vyvanse works through a similar mechanism but is formulated as a prodrug, meaning it must be converted by the body into active dextroamphetamine before it takes effect. This produces a smoother onset and a longer, more even effect curve than immediate-release Adderall, with many users reporting less of the sharp peak-and-crash profile. Both are Schedule II controlled substances with real dependency potential and a significant side effect profile that includes appetite suppression, elevated heart rate, disrupted sleep, and anxiety at higher doses.

Methylphenidate: A Different Stimulant, Similar Results
Ritalin and Concerta are based on methylphenidate rather than amphetamine, which means they work primarily by blocking the reuptake of dopamine and norepinephrine rather than triggering their mass release. The practical effect is similar: sharply improved focus, reduced distractibility, and enhanced working memory. The mechanism is slightly less aggressive than amphetamine, which some users find produces a cleaner cognitive effect with fewer peripheral side effects, though individual responses vary considerably.
Methylphenidate is also a Schedule II substance and carries the same prescription requirements and refill restrictions as Adderall. For some people it is significantly more effective; for others, amphetamines work better. The only reliable way to know which suits a particular neurochemistry is to try both under medical supervision.
Modafinil: Focused Without the Amphetamine Profile
Modafinil occupies a unique position in the focus drug landscape. Originally developed to treat narcolepsy and shift work sleep disorder, it promotes wakefulness and sustained alertness through mechanisms that are still not fully understood but appear to involve dopamine transporter inhibition and orexin system activation. The result is a state of clean, sustained mental alertness that many users describe as highly conducive to focused work, without the emotional intensity or appetite suppression of amphetamines.
Modafinil is a Schedule IV substance in the United States, meaning it has lower abuse potential than Schedule II medications and somewhat more flexible prescribing, though it still requires a prescription. It is widely used off-label by students, professionals, and military personnel for cognitive performance. Research generally supports its effectiveness for wakefulness and some aspects of executive function, though evidence for improvements in creativity or complex reasoning is more mixed.
Nicotine: Underestimated and Underappreciated
Nicotine is rarely the first answer people think of when asking what drug makes you extremely focused, but the research literature tells a fairly compelling story. By binding to nicotinic acetylcholine receptors in the brain, nicotine triggers the release of dopamine, norepinephrine, and acetylcholine simultaneously, producing improvements in sustained attention, processing speed, and short-term memory that are well-documented across multiple trials.
The cognitive enhancement effect of nicotine is real, relatively fast-acting, and dose-dependent. The problem, as always, is the delivery mechanism and the addiction profile. Tobacco carries well-known catastrophic health risks. Cleaner delivery formats exist but nicotine remains habit-forming regardless of how it is consumed. For most people it is a complicated option best approached with significant caution.
Caffeine: The Most Accessible Focus Drug on Earth
Caffeine is so normalized that people forget it is pharmacologically a genuine cognitive enhancer. By blocking adenosine receptors, it reduces mental fatigue and increases the firing rate of neurons in areas of the brain associated with alertness, attention, and processing speed. At higher doses, it produces a state of sharp, engaged focus that most people have experienced firsthand.
The limitations are equally familiar. Tolerance develops quickly. Anxiety and jitteriness can undermine the focus benefit at higher doses. The crash that follows a large caffeine intake can leave cognition worse than baseline. And chronic high-dose use disrupts sleep in ways that compound over time into a net negative for cognitive performance.
The solution most supported by research is pairing caffeine with L-theanine, the amino acid found naturally in green tea. L-theanine modulates the anxious edge of caffeine while enhancing its attention-sharpening effects, producing a state that multiple clinical trials have confirmed is superior to caffeine alone for sustained focus, accuracy, and cognitive composure under pressure.
Rhodiola Rosea: Extreme Focus Under Stress
For people whose focus collapses specifically under pressure or when fatigue sets in, rhodiola rosea makes a case for being the most targeted natural option available. By modulating dopamine and norepinephrine signaling and regulating the body’s cortisol response, rhodiola supports intense, sustained mental performance in exactly the conditions where most people’s focus degrades fastest.
Research has shown that rhodiola improves attention, reduces mental fatigue, and enhances cognitive performance under stress in ways that have been replicated across multiple well-designed trials. It does not produce the kind of acute, immediate focus effect that prescription stimulants do, but for consistent daily cognitive performance it is one of the most evidence-backed natural options available.
Citicoline: The Quiet Overachiever
Citicoline does not feel like a stimulant the way caffeine or amphetamines do, but its effects on focus and attention are clinically meaningful. By increasing dopamine receptor density and supporting acetylcholine synthesis, it improves the brain’s ability to sustain attention and process information efficiently over extended periods. Research has shown improvements in attention, working memory, and impulse control, with a safety profile that makes it suitable for long-term daily use.
It is particularly effective as part of a broader stack. Combined with caffeine and L-theanine, rhodiola, or other dopaminergic compounds, citicoline appears to amplify and extend the focus benefits of everything it is taken alongside.
Microdosed Psychedelics: An Emerging but Unverified Option
Sub-perceptual doses of psilocybin or LSD have attracted significant attention in recent years as potential cognitive enhancers. Anecdotal reports frequently describe improved focus, creative thinking, and mental clarity at doses too small to produce psychedelic effects. The mechanism likely involves serotonin 2A receptor activity and its downstream effects on prefrontal cortex function.
The research is still in early stages and the results are genuinely mixed. Some controlled studies have found limited cognitive benefits compared to placebo, while others report improvements in certain domains. The legal status of these substances in most jurisdictions makes them inaccessible for most people regardless of their interest, and the variability in individual response makes them difficult to recommend in the way that better-studied compounds can be. They are worth knowing about as an area of active research, but they are not yet a credible practical recommendation.
What Makes a Focus Drug Right for You
The drug or compound that makes you extremely focused depends heavily on what is undermining your focus in the first place. If the problem is low dopamine tone and genuine ADHD, prescription stimulants may be the most appropriate tool and worth pursuing through proper medical channels. If the problem is stress and fatigue, rhodiola and adaptogenic compounds may be more targeted than anything stimulant-based. If the problem is inconsistent sleep, no focus drug will compensate adequately for the underlying deficit.
The most effective approach for most people is not finding the single most powerful focus drug and taking as much of it as possible. It is identifying the specific neurochemical and lifestyle factors that are limiting performance and addressing them with the most precise, sustainable tools available. For a growing number of people, that means a well-designed natural stack rather than a prescription, not because natural alternatives are categorically superior, but because they are more consistent, more accessible, and less likely to create the dependency and tolerance cycles that eventually undermine the very performance they were meant to support.
